的办法探索Oracle获取主键字段的奥秘(oracle获取主键字段)
Oracle数据库最重要的并且最核心的功能是用于在数据库中存储数据的。就如你所知,许多表都有一列单独的可被用来唯一标识这表中数据行的字段,这种字段被称为主键字段。在研究Oracle数据库之前,我考虑到首先该构建哪一列字段为主键就显得尤为重要。
一般来说,我们要解决问题,最佳解决方案是找到原因。 Oracle数据库在主键字段可以做什么,它又是如何用来标识一个记录的这两个问题,对于此,使用Oracle的字典表和动态性都有帮助。
Oracle数据库包含许多数据字典表,它们包含着所有可用于操作的元数据。要了解表中的主键字段,我们首先必须找到一个字典表可以确定表中字段的信息。字典表是一种全面的描述Oracle数据库中表、视图、索引和列的系统表,它们可以提供有关主键字段的重要信息。
另外的一种方式是使用Oracle的动态性(Describe)。 Oracle describe命令可以用来直接从表中检索主键字段的信息。在使用该命令查看表的元数据时,它会向你提供表的列的及其其他所有属性的详细信息,还会写出定义的用于该表的非主键字段的列属性信息,如数据类型、是否允许空值和默认值等等。
上面两种办法,你可以把它们结合起来,充分利用Oracle数据库的字典表和动态性,我们就可以探索出表中主键字段的奥秘了。
总之,Oracle数据库主键字段是 Oracle 数据库中最重要的一部分,在使用Oracle来存储数据时,了解Oracle数据库元信息以及如何从表中检索信息,这样就可以去探索Oracle获取主键字段的奥秘了。